How do I find the missing angle measure in a polygon

Respuesta :

stephwelsing
stephwelsing stephwelsing
  • 02-02-2019

Answer:

Once you know the sum of the interior angles in a polygon it is easy to find the measure of ONE interior angle if the polygon is regular: all sides are congruent and all angles are congruent. Just divide the sum of the angles by the number of sides.

Step-by-step explanation:

The interior angle of a polygon is one of the angles on the inside.
